Company: Amplify Energy Corp.
Current Parent CompanyAmplify Energy Corp.

Penalty: $50,000,000
Year: 2023
Date: April 24, 2023
Offense Group: environment-related offenses
Primary Offense: environmental violation
Secondary Offense: oil spill
Violation Description: Amplify Energy agreed to pay $50 million to settle litigation relating to damage caused by a leak from one of the company's oil pipelines off the coast of Southern California.
Level of Government: federal
Action Type: private litigation
Court: Central District of California
Civil or Criminal Case: civil
Case ID: 8:21-cv-01628
Case Name: Peter Moses Gutierrez v. Amplify Energy Corporation et al
Private Lawsuit Resolution Type: settlement
